Property Tax "reform" goes on and on and on...

Gov. Corzine slammed the plan to devote the whole penny of last year's sales tax increase to property tax relief: "It's just money in one pocket versus another.... It does little to protect whether we will keep in place the rebates."

I don't want a ridiculous, gimmicky rebate check right before election day! I want the penny increase in sales taxes to go directly to municipal governments in the form of increased school aid and increased funding to towns, so they don't have to raise my taxes sky-high to afford decent schools and services.

How's about a check before you vote?

Here's something you've never heard me say before: I agree with Sen. Leonard Lance.

Property tax rebates coming N.J. homeowners via snail mail:

Gov. Jon S. Corzine had wanted a direct credit against tax bills instead of the checks, which the state has been sending for 30 years and which as sometimes viewed as an election-year ploy.
Corzine said the credits would be cheaper for the state to administer.
But he changed course at a forum Tuesday on property taxes. He said logistical complications and privacy concerns led him to ditch the credit idea.
Some Republicans, such as Senate Minority Leader Leonard Lance, say the switch is politics-as-usual in a state known for not always being on the up-and-up.
"It doesn't surprise me the checks will go out right before the election," he told the Star-Ledger of Newark for Wednesday's newspaper.
